Ingredients
- 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
- 4 slices of bacon
- 1 cup of spinach, finely chopped
- 1/2 cup of shredded cheese
- 1 teaspoon of gar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on of Italian seasoning
- Salt and pepper, to taste
Directions
- Preheat the air-fryer to 400 degrees Fahrenheit.
- Cut a slit in each chicken breast, taking care to not cut all the way through.
- In a medium bowl, combine the bacon, spinach, cheese, garlic powder, Italian seasoning, salt and pepper.
- Stuff each chicken breast with the bacon and cheese mixture.
- Place the stuffed chicken breasts in the air-fryer and cook for 20 minutes or until the internal temperature of the chicken reaches 165 degrees Fahrenheit.
- Serve and enjoy!
